Description

This book helps executive leaders get to grips with what it means to be an effective project sponsor.Over the author's long career as a project management professional, executive coach and board director, she has worked with many experienced leaders who have been thrown into the role of a project sponsor. Many don't know where to start or who to ask for help.This book will help you understand the fundamental skills and expected behaviours of an effective project sponsor, and the positive impact this can have on the team and the project outcomes.It is filled with examples, stories and practical action steps to help the reader build their courageous sponsor skills. Author Biography:

Annie Sheehan is an internationally recognised expert in project management with over 25 years' experience in global consulting, project delivery and coaching. She mentors executive leaders in effective project sponsorship and holds qualifications in project management, six-sigma and agile. An experienced board director, Annie is a former president of the (PMI) Project Management Institute's Melbourne Chapter and has served as a mentor to board directors across Australia and New Zealand.
